In a shocking incident, an army jawan was pinned to a pole and brutally beaten by toll plaza workers in Uttar Pradesh’s Meerut. The jawan, identified as Kapil Kavad, was on his way to Delhi airport with his cousin to return to duty in Srinagar when the assault took place at Bhuni Toll Plaza on the Meerut–Karnal highway.

Assault Captured on Camera

Disturbing videos circulating on social media show Kapil being overpowered by multiple toll employees and being thrashed mercilessly while restrained against a pole. Police confirmed that Kapil, who was on leave, had requested toll staff to let him pass quickly as there was a long queue, but a dispute soon turned violent.

Arrests and Investigation

Meerut police have arrested six toll workers in connection with the attack and are reviewing CCTV footage to identify others involved. A case of attempt to murder has been registered, and teams are working to ensure strict action against all culprits.

Villagers Storm Toll Plaza

The incident triggered outrage among locals. Furious villagers stormed the toll plaza, damaging property, clashing with toll staff, and halting toll collection. Police had to intervene to control the chaos.

Recent Similar Incident

This comes weeks after another disturbing case in Deoria, where a 65-year-old retired army jawan, Ramdayal Kushwaha, was beaten to death by his neighbour following a land dispute. The back-to-back incidents have sparked concerns over the safety of soldiers, both serving and retired, outside their line of duty.
